Focus Features launches LEGO Minifigure Generator to celebrate the release of “Piece by Piece”
Focus Features has launched the Piece By Piece LEGO® Minifigure Generator to celebrate the studio’s highly anticipated animated biopic, PIECE BY PIECE.

Directed by Morgan Neville, Piece by Piece delves into the extraordinary life and career of cultural icon Pharrell Williams.
Piece By Piece Minifigure Generator
The Piece By Piece Minifigure Generator invites fans to embark on their own creative journey, allowing them to build and customize their very own digital LEGO® minifigures to resemble whoever they want to be—piece by piece. With a commitment to inclusivity, the generator boasts an impressive array of options including seven skin tones, over 60 hairstyles, and more than 90 outfit choices, including exclusive pieces from Pharrell’s renowned fashion brand, Billionaire Boys Club.
In addition to these customizable features, the generator offers 60 facial expressions directly inspired by scenes from the film. This ensures that fans can create minifigures that truly capture the essence of their personalities and favorite moments from the film PIECE BY PIECE. Users can generate a minifig version standing beside Pharrell, or create a solo version that can be saved as a profile picture.
Availability
The Piece By Piece LEGO® Minifigure Generator is available on both mobile and desktop platforms. Whether you’re a fan of Pharrell Williams, or simply looking for a fun and creative way to engage with the film, this tool provides an interactive experience that brings the magic of the movie to life.
Pharrell and the LEGO Group collaboration
The generator is launching on the heels of Pharrell’s collaboration with the LEGO® Group, to inspire everyone to unlock their creativity and unleash their limitless potential through LEGO Play. This includes the recent release of Over the Moon, a new LEGO set co-designed by Pharrell and the LEGO Group.
Over the Moon is a space shuttle with a golden canopy and a vibrant jet stream of colors, inspired by Pharrell’s passion for space. It features the widest range of minifigure skin tones included in a LEGO® product, with seven in total. Pharrell also released a brand new original song from the film, also titled “Piece By Piece” which is performed by Pharrell and Princess Anne High School Fabulous Marching Cavaliers.
The minifigure generator was developed in collaboration with the marketing agency Bond and Tongal, the creator platform that co-produced the film’s animation.
